Terracotta scuttle, Late Helladic IIIA-B, ca. 1400–1190 , Mycenaean, Terracotta; Coarse ware, Length with handle 10 3/8 in. ( cm.), Terracottas, The scuttle, a single-handled shallow bowl with one side bent inward and upward, is a cooking utensil and was probably used for burning coals. The high side by the handle would protect the hand from the heat of the burning charcoal
